Description

This gallery was founded in 1832 with a gift of around 100 works of art from American artist John Trumbull (1756-1843). Today Yale University Art Gallery is home to some 200 000 works of art from antiquity to the present day, including a particularly fine collection of American decorative arts from the federal and colonial periods. The building comprises two interconnected structures - one built in the Gothic style in 1928 and the other added in 1953 and designed by Louis Kahn.
